? Qualified nutritionist on staff Undisclosed

No fetched page names an individual with a board-certified veterinary-nutrition credential or PhD in animal nutrition; null per rule.

Owns its manufacturing Owns its plants

ZIWI built and operates its own NZ$85m production kitchen (largest pet-food factory in NZ) at Awatoto, Napier.

? Runs AAFCO feeding trials Undisclosed

No feeding-trial AAFCO statement found on the 36 labels we’ve verified for this brand, and no company-wide claim was found either. Most pet foods are only "formulated to meet" AAFCO profiles (a paper calculation) rather than fed to real animals in trials — this is common, not necessarily a red flag.

Publishes peer-reviewed research None found

A reproducible PubMed search (author-affiliation field, animal/pet-domain filtered) returns zero indexed papers for this brand name. Not proof no research exists — only that none is PubMed-indexed under this exact name.

The company

Who makes Ziwi Peak

Ownership and history, each sourced independently — private-label and co-packed brands often hide the actual manufacturer behind the name on the bag.

Parent company

FountainVest Partners

ZIWI was acquired by Chinese private-equity firm FountainVest Partners in September 2021.

Founded 2002 by Peter Mitchell.

Founding/registered base is Mount Maunganui; primary manufacturing since moved to Awatoto, Napier.
